AFFILIATE COOKIE POLICY:

We use cookies to track referrals and ensure affiliates are properly credited for sales. Our cookie policy is as follows:

Cookie Duration

When a potential customer clicks on your affiliate link, a tracking cookie is placed in their browser. This cookie is valid for 90 days from the initial click. If the customer makes a purchase within this 90-day window, you will receive credit for the sale.

Attribution Model

We operate on a last-click attribution model. This means that if a customer clicks on multiple affiliate links before purchasing, the most recent affiliate link they clicked within the 90-day period will be credited with the sale.

Cross-Device and Cookie Limitations

Cookies are browser- and device-specific. If a customer switches devices, clears their cookies, or uses incognito/private browsing, tracking may not carry over. In these cases, commissions cannot be guaranteed.

Direct Purchases

If a customer purchases directly from our website without using an affiliate link (and without an active cookie), no commission will be attributed.

Transparency & Compliance

Affiliates are responsible for disclosing their affiliate relationship in compliance with FTC guidelines and applicable international regulations.
